The Devil and Mr Casement, By Jordan Goodman | The Independent - Roger Casement is an intriguing figure. A diplomat in the British Foreign Office, he was knighted for his humanitarian work in 1911, but then stripped of his honours and hanged for treason just five years later, after becoming involved in the movement for Irish independence. THE DEVIL AND MR. CASEMENT | Kirkus Reviews - Thorough account of a major human-rights atrocity of the early 20th century and the man who exposed it. In 1909, at the request of Parliament, British consul and activist Roger Casement began investigating rubber trader Julio César Arana's operations along the Putumayo River in Peru's Amazon Basin.
